Интересно, что впервые обратный отсчет перед запуском ракеты был применен в немом научно-фантастическом фильме Женщина
Интересно, что впервые обратный отсчет перед запуском ракеты был применен в немом научно-фантастическом фильме "Женщина на Луне". Этот драматический прием оказался настолько успешным, что стал обычной практикой в космической сфере. Напишите программу, которая будет осуществлять обратный отсчет. Формат ввода: введите целое число n - количество секунд до запуска. Формат вывода: для каждой секунды от n до 0 по порядку, выведите сообщение «Осталось секунд:». Затем выведите слово "Пуск". Если n < 0, это означает, что запуск запоздал, поэтому немедленно выведите "Пуск", не тратя время.
02.12.2023 15:57
Демонстрация:
Совет: Чтобы понять работу программы лучше, вы можете представить ее исполнение в уме. Во время выполнения цикла while число n будет уменьшаться на единицу на каждой итерации, а сообщение "Осталось секунд:" будет выводиться до тех пор, пока n не станет меньше 0. После завершения цикла будет выведено "Пуск". Следите за каждым шагом и проверяйте, соответствует ли вывод вашим ожиданиям.
Задание для закрепления: Напишите программу на основе примера выше, чтобы осуществлять обратный отсчет от 10 до 0, а затем выводить "Пуск".
Пояснение: Обратный отсчет - это процесс счета времени от заданного числа в обратном порядке до 0. В данной задаче мы должны написать программу, которая будет осуществлять обратный отсчет перед запуском. Программа должна принимать целое число n в качестве входных данных и выводить сообщение "Осталось секунд: x" для каждой секунды от n до 0, где x - текущее число секунд. Затем программа должна вывести слово "Пуск". Если n меньше 0, то это означает, что запуск запоздал, поэтому программа должна сразу вывести слово "Пуск", не тратя время на обратный отсчет.
Например:
Совет: Чтобы решить данную задачу, используйте цикл for, который будет выполняться n раз, и в каждой итерации будет выводить текущее количество оставшихся секунд. После завершения цикла, проверьте значение n и, если оно меньше 0, выведите "Пуск", иначе выполняйте обратный отсчет. Также не забудьте использовать конструкцию для вывода текста в формате "Осталось секунд: x" используя значение x в каждой итерации цикла.
Задача для проверки: Если запуск запаздывает на 5 секунд, какой будет обратный отсчет?